Discovering Essen
Essen, a German city in the Ruhr region, marries industrial heritage with cultural vibrancy. It boasts UNESCO-listed sites, world-class museums, lush parks, and a thriving art and design scene.
Zollverein Coal Mine Industrial Complex
Explore this UNESCO World Heritage site, featuring museums, art installations, and a glimpse into the industrial past of the Ruhr region.
Villa Hügel
Visit the former residence of the Krupp family, a historic mansion with beautiful gardens and cultural exhibitions.
Museum Folkwang
Admire a vast collection of art, including works by famous artists like Vincent van Gogh and Edvard Munch.
Grugapark
Enjoy the vast green spaces of Grugapark, ideal for picnics, leisurely walks, and various recreational activities.
Red Dot Design Museum
Discover cutting-edge design and innovation in this museum dedicated to contemporary product design and industrial creativity.
Essen Cathedral (Essener Münster)
Explore the city's impressive cathedral, a significant religious and historical site with a rich heritage.
